Fast, Cheap, and Easy

It can be difficult for Christian parents to fully appreciate the forces Satan has set in motion against them. The collectives he has constituted and the media he has programmed have been particularly effective. Many Christian parents sincerely believe that bringing their children to a denominational church for a couple of hours a week is all that is needed to insure that they have Christian faith. The appeal can be strong. It is easy, others seem to agree, specially trained pastors concur, and one is assured that experts have determined all that is needed. One should be suspicious of anything presented where one is told they have to accept something rather than conclude something as a result of their own inquiry.

Being relieved of the burden of thought can seem to be an advantage. One might see in the curse God placed on creation after the first sin an environment that is difficult. Difficulty was not for us to “pay” for sin or because God is a meany. Difficulty is a benefit for us because it forces us to understand that in our own nature there is that which would destroy us if allowed free reign. Just as the Roman Emperors were harmed by having their indulgences satisfied, all of humanity has suffered as a result of the comforts the Industrial Revolution and subsequent exploitation of petroleum and electric power have provided. Life has become easier, as a result, the first warnings God gave about us are coming to fruition (Gen 11:6). The world is more prosperous, there are many conveniences, and there is little to restrain our imagination.

Parents want to avoid constructing a copy of the world in their own homes. Children need to have work to do and be curbed from the indulgences of the larger world. Being able to see the world and it’s systems as Satan has designed them allows parents to both guide their children away from them as well as resist copying them in their own home.
